中心地理论数据的采集与分析毕业设计论文(编辑修改稿)内容摘要:

州大学本科生毕业设计 第 13 页 13 游客登陆 ,填写问卷。 图 33 游客填写问卷, 然后提交,录入数据库 扬州大学本科生毕业设计 第 14 页 14 填写完毕后,跳出谢谢参与界面 图 34 选择管理员登陆,输入用户名和密码 图 35 管理员登陆,输入用户名和密码 扬州大学本科生毕业设计 第 15 页 15 进入管理页面 图 36 管理员进入管理界面,可以进行数据备份、数据导出、和查看统计结果功能。 扬州大学本科生毕业设计 第 16 页 16 点击修改,进入修改问卷题目页面 图 37 点击备份按钮,进行备份 图 38 扬州大学本科生毕业设计 第 17 页 17 点击数据导出按钮,进行数据导出 图 39 点击查看统计结果 按钮,查看数据柱状图 图 310 扬州大学本科生毕业设计 第 18 页 18 点击管理员添加 图 311 输入一级管理员用户名、密码,进入添加页面 图 312 添加成功(添加失败的话,会清空输入框内容,让你重新输) 图 113 扬州大学本科生毕业设计 第 19 页 19 第 4 章 主要代码 后台代码 package web。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 import。 @SuppressWarnings({ unused, serial }) public class ActionServlet extends HttpServlet { public void service(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{ (utf8)。 (text/html。 charset=utf8)。 PrintWriter out = ()。 String uri = ()。 String action = ((/), (.))。 //管理员登陆验证 if ((/login)) { String username = (username)。 //得到頁面上輸入的密碼 String pwd1 = (pwd)。 扬州大学本科生毕业设计 第 20 页 20 UserDAO dao = new UserDAO()。 try { //得到數據庫中次 username 的密碼 String pwd2 = (username)。 if(()){ /* * 密码不能为空 */ (login_error2, 请输入密码 )。 ().forward(request, response)。 }else if((pwd2)){ //登陆成功 ()。 }else{ /* * 登录失败 ,提示用户输入正确的密码 */ (login_error2, 密码错误 )。 ().forward(request, response)。 } }catch (NullPointerException e){ //空指针异常,即没有查询到此 username 的信息 (login_error1, 用户名输入不正确 )。 ().forward(request, response)。 } catch (Exception e) { ()。 throw new ServletException(e)。 } }else if((/toanswer)){ QuestionDAO dao = new QuestionDAO()。 try { ListQuestion questions = ()。 // 将处理结果转交给 jsp 来处理 // step1 绑订 (questions, questions)。 // step2 获得转发器 RequestDispatcher rd = request .getRequestDispatcher()。 // step3 转发 (request, response)。 扬州大学本科生毕业设计 第 21 页 21 } catch (Exception e) { ()。 throw new ServletException(e)。 } } else if((/answer)){ AnswerDAO dao = new AnswerDAO()。 try { Answer answer = new Answer()。 ((1))。 ((2))。 ((3))。 ((4))。 ((5))。 ((6))。 ((7))。 ((8))。 ((9))。 ((10))。 (answer)。 ()。 } catch (Exception e) { ()。 throw new ServletException(e)。 } } else if((/bossLogin)){ String username = (username)。 //得到頁面上輸入的密碼 String pwd = (pwd)。 UserDAO dao = new UserDAO()。 try { if((DDL.endsWith(username))){ if(()){ /* * 密码不能为空 */ (login_error2, 请输入密码 )。 ().forward(request, response)。 }else if((123)){ //登陆成功 扬州大学本科生毕业设计 第 22 页 22 ()。 }else{ /* * 登录失败 ,提示用户输入正确的密码 */ (login_error2, 密码错误 )。 ().forward(request, response)。 } }else{ /* * 登录失败 ,提示用户输入正确的密码 */ (login_error1, 输入用户名错误 )。 ().forward(request, response)。 } }catch (Exception e) { ()。 throw new ServletException(e)。 } } else if((/addManager)){ User user = new User()。 UserDAO dao = new UserDAO()。 String username = (username)。 //得到頁面上輸入的密碼 String pwd = (pwd)。 (username)。 (pwd)。 try { int num = (user)。 if(num == 1){ ()。 }else{ ()。 } } catch (Exception e) { // TODO Autogenerated catch block ()。 } } //master 界面 扬州大学本科生毕业设计 第 23 页 23 else if((/master)){ QuestionDAO dao = new QuestionDAO()。 try { ListQuestion questions = ()。 // 将处理结果转交给 jsp 来处理 // step1 绑订 (questions, questions)。 // step2 获得转发器 RequestDispatcher rd = request .getRequestDispatcher()。 // step3 转发 (request, response)。 } catch (Exception e) { ()。 throw new ServletException(e)。 } } else if((/backup)){ try { Runtime rt = ()。 String cmd =mysqldump h localhost uroot p135790 ddl e:/。 //一定要加 h localhost(或是服务器 IP 地址 ) (cmd /c + cmd)。 ()。 } catch (IOException e) { ()。 ()。 } } else if((/show)){ ()。 } else if((/percent)){ int numOfA = 0。 int numOfB = 0。 AnswerDAO dao = new AnswerDAO()。 try { ListAnswer list = ()。 for(int i = 0。 i()。 i++){ if((i).getAnswer1().equals(A)){ numOfA ++。 }else{ numOfB ++。 扬州大学本科生毕业设计 第 24 页 24 } if((i).getAnswer2().equals(A)){ numOfA ++。 }else{ numOfB ++。 } if((i).getAnswer3().equals(A)){ numOfA ++。 }else{ numOfB ++。 } if((i).getAnswer4().equals(A)){ numOfA ++。 }else{ numOfB ++。 } if((i).getAnswer5().equals(A)){ numOfA ++。 }else{ numOfB ++。 } if((i).getAnswer6().equals(A)){ numOfA ++。 }else{ numOfB ++。 } if((i).getAnswer7().equals(A)){ numOfA ++。 }else{ numOfB ++。 } if。
阅读剩余 0%
本站所有文章资讯、展示的图片素材等内容均为注册用户上传(部分报媒/平媒内容转载自网络合作媒体),仅供学习参考。 用户通过本站上传、发布的任何内容的知识产权归属用户或原始著作权人所有。如有侵犯您的版权,请联系我们反馈本站将在三个工作日内改正。